How does Mounjaro work?
Mounjaro targets two important bodily processes, which gives it a unique approach to weight loss. This is how it operates:
Reduces appetite: By influencing hormones that indicate fullness, Mounjaro helps regulate hunger, allowing you to feel content with less food.
Boosts insulin sensitivity: It helps maintain stable blood sugar levels and avoid energy crashes by improving the way your body uses insulin.
Increases adiponectin levels: This hormone contributes to weight loss by controlling blood sugar levels and breaking down fatty acids.

How Effective Is Mounjaro?
You might anticipate losing 16–22.5% of your starting body weight after using Mounjaro KwikPens to reduce hunger. Of all the GLP-1 drugs that have been made available thus far, this one is the most successful.
Patients who have continued to take Mounjaro at its maximum strength—15 mg—have attained these numbers.
Patients who maintain at 10 mg typically lose 21%, and those who maintain at 15 mg may lose as much as 22.5%.

Dosage
Mounjaro Dose Titration Schedule
Weeks Dose Notes
1-4 2.5mg once weekly Initial dose for titration
5-8 5mg once weekly Assess tolerance before increase
9-12 7.5mg once weekly Assess tolerance before increase
13-16 10mg once weekly Monitor for efficacy and tolerability
17-20 12.5mg once weekly Further increase based on clinical response
21 onwards 15mg once weekly Maintenance dose if well tolerated
Side Effects of Mounjaro
The digestive system is affected by Mounjaro’s most frequent adverse effects. Constipation, nausea, vomiting, and diarrhea are a few examples of these. These symptoms should go away for the majority of patients after a few days.
Other common side effects include:
- Feeling weak or tired
- Dizziness
- Injection site reactions such as bruising, pain or a rash
The medication’s dosage titration is intended to reduce adverse effects. The body adjusts to the effects of Mounjaro by starting at 2.5 mg and increasing to 5 mg in 2.5 mg increments. You can minimize unwanted effects and maximize the benefits of your medication by using this steady titration.
